The nearest airport is Wattay International Airport, approximately 3 hours by road from Vang Vieng, offering domestic and some international flights.
Stay nearby at charming guesthouses, riverside bungalows, or boutique hotels in Vang Vieng town center.
Explore the limestone mountains on hiking trails, enjoy tubing down the Nam Song river, or visit nearby caves and local markets.
